Our SME is seeking a qualified freelancer to develop a robust Cloud & DevOps platform optimized for the unique needs of the Nuclear Energy sector. The project focuses on implementing a secure, scalable, and multi-cloud environment using Kubernetes, Terraform, and Jenkins, with enhanced observability through Prometheus and Grafana.
The primary users are operations and IT teams within nuclear energy plants managing infrastructure and application deployments. Secondary users include compliance officers and security teams ensuring regulatory adherence.
Nuclear Energy plants are under increasing regulatory pressure to maintain secure, efficient, and compliant operations. Managing complex infrastructure across multiple cloud environments poses significant challenges in terms of security, observability, and scalability.
